Primedia leading by example

In the spirit of Lead SA, Primedia Broadcasting held an end-of-year function with a difference as staff packed 50 000 meals intended for hungry families. Approximately 500 staff members across Cape Town and Johannesburg spent their afternoon in a massive production line, packing nutritionally balanced meal packs. Stop Hunger Now, an international organisation, has developed dry meal packs that each feed 6-8 people. The meal packs are distributed via schools, thereby encouraging children to come to school, to learn, and to get the nutrition they need to develop their minds and bodies. The event was planned to mark World Food Day on Sunday, 16 October 2011, and 567 CapeTalk's Africa Melane broadcast his show, related to this theme, from the venue. In Cape Town the meal packs will be distributed to Sikhule Sonke, which has been identified by Primedia Broadcasting as the beneficiariey for their packing session.
